Pre-Columbian, Colombia, Tairona, ca. 1000 to 1300 CE. A fabulous necklace composed from dozens of mottled greenstone seed-form beads as well as elegant, bullet-shaped vermilion-hued carnelian beads. Strung throughout the composition are 32 large bullet-shaped beads with drilled suspension holes which adorn the strands on either side of the smaller greenstone bullet pendant. Strung in modern times and capped with a modern French hook and loop combo, this is a lovely and wearable necklace! Size (necklace): 22.3" L (56.6 cm); size of largest bead (carnelian): 0.45" W x 0.9" H (1.1 cm x 2.3 cm).

Provenance: private Probst collection, Monterey, California, USA, acquired in the mid-1970s to mid-1990s; ex-The Lands Beyond, New York, New York, USA
